Add Living Space With A Finished Basement
A finished basement will add a significant amount of living space to your home and is a great way to add value to your home. Think about the way you live and family composition to determine the best approach for your finished basement. For families with children or teens a game room may be the right approach – in other cases it might best function as a private area such as a den or home office that is separated from the rest of the house.
Unlike other home improvement projects basements are generally more straightforward – nothing is hidden and we can quickly see what we are dealing with. Tips for a successful basement remodel
A finished basement can serve many functions from game room to party room to home office. No matter which, there are a few things to consider:
- Mitigate potential water or moisture problems including exterior drainage to keep water away from your basement
- A dehumidifier is a must-do in any finished basement
- Keep an open floor plan – too many walls will quickly create a closed-in feeling.
- Lighting is critical – the right lighting makes or breaks a finished basement – it is best to have multiple light sources
- Make sure to leave room for storage – you can never have too much
